How to Install and Uninstall libsdbus-c++1 Package on Debian 12 (Bookworm)

Last updated: March 14,2025

1. Install "libsdbus-c++1" package

Please follow the guidelines below to install libsdbus-c++1 on Debian 12 (Bookworm)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libsdbus-c++1

2. Uninstall "libsdbus-c++1" package

This is a short guide on how to uninstall libsdbus-c++1 on Debian 12 (Bookworm):

$ sudo apt remove libsdbus-c++1 $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

3. Information about the libsdbus-c++1 package on Debian 12 (Bookworm)

Package: libsdbus-c++1
Source: sdbus-cpp
Version: 1.2.0-2
Installed-Size: 236
Maintainer: Shengjing Zhu
Architecture: amd64
Depends: libc6 (>= 2.34), libgcc-s1 (>= 3.0), libstdc++6 (>= 12), libsystemd0 (>= 246)
Description: High-level C++ D-Bus library for Linux in modern C++ (library)
